Tourism takes centre stage at Westminster as the three main parties line up for British Tourism Week
Published:
19 March 2010
Europe's premier touring organisation, The Caravan Club, was
once again proud to be sponsoring the Tourism Alliance MPs'
Reception on the launch day of British Tourism Week, 15 March 2010,
in the Palace of Westminster.
The line-up of speakers for the Reception included the Rt Hon
Margaret Hodge MP, Minister of State Department for Culture, Media
and Sport (DCMS), Tobias Ellwood MP, Shadow Minister, DCMS and Don
Foster MP, Liberal Democrat Shadow Secretary of State, DCMS.
The assembled gathering of MPs and representatives from tourism
organisations across the UK were keen to hear how each party views
their industry.
The Caravan Club and its one million members sit at the heart of
British tourism, with caravanners contributing over £1 billion
annually to local economies and in related motoring taxes when
enjoying their favourite leisure pursuit. This is in addition
to the budgeted £12.7 million, most of which will benefit local
contractors, that The Club is spending on site redevelopment and
acquisition during 2010.
With the largest privately-owned sites network in the UK, The
Caravan Club offers a choice of around 3,000 destinations, from
smaller, maximum 5-van sites known as Certificated Locations on
farms, country estates and beside pubs, to larger full facility
sites in locations ranging from the heart of Britain's National
Parks, to deepest countryside, and from stunning coastline to
Greater London.
